Turning off Autonegotiation on a Gigabit Ethernet Port

In certain interoperability situations, you need to turn autonegotiation off on a fiber gigabit Ethernet port. Although a gigabit Ethernet port runs only at full duplex, you must specify the duplex setting. The 10 Gbps ports do not autonegotiate; they always run at full duplex and 10 Gbps speed.

The following example turns autonegotiation off for port 1 (a 1 Gbps Ethernet port) on a module located in slot 1 of a modular switch:

configure ports 1:1 auto off speed 1000 duplex full
